yea ok cool

Thu, 2011-09-01 18:00

 well you could leave from ocean reef ifs is the actual three mile reef (where it breaks) if your GPS is a chart plotter (has the actual chart on the screen) running out from ocean reef marina towards the south west there should be a solid straight dark line, thats the lead line for deeper draught vessels to head in or out from the marina, the line will take you clear of any underwater obstructions till your out into 20m depth. Heading out from ocean reef to the breakers you've got no real danger till you get to the reef itself and u just need to skirt around it, but if your unsure follow the leads till your behind the reef and approach from the west and your on a winner.

If going from hillarys there is a decent gap pretty much due west of hillarys that even the ferries use wen they go whale watching, head through there and motor north behind the marmion reefs. dont have my navionics card at home otherwise i could put up a pic for ya but its pretty noticeable on the chart

Theres only one decent gap in

Thu, 2011-09-01 17:53

Theres only one decent gap in the reef which is directly out from hillaries boat harber but, its only safe to go through on a small swell, anything over 2.5m's and theres a risk of having a wave break there. The rotto fairy and charter boats ect all go through this gap when its safe. The gaps about 100m's wide but stick to the middle and ull be fine, mark the trail on ur plotter and come back through the same way.

On your chart, if you draw a

Thu, 2011-09-01 18:12

On your chart, if you draw a line WSW from the lighthouse you will see a clear gap in the Marmion Reef, the water dpeth on the chart is 6.6m, go through here.
